AT28HC256E-12LM/883 belongs to the category of high-speed, low-power Electrically Erasable Programmable Read-Only Memory (EEPROM) chips.
This product is primarily used for non-volatile data storage in various electronic devices such as microcontrollers, computers, and communication systems.
The AT28HC256E-12LM/883 comes in a 28-pin ceramic dual in-line package (DIP), which provides mechanical protection and facilitates easy integration into circuit boards.
The essence of the AT28HC256E-12LM/883 lies in its ability to provide reliable, non-volatile data storage with high-speed operation and low power consumption.

The AT28HC256E-12LM/883 utilizes EEPROM technology to store data. It consists of a grid of memory cells that can be electrically programmed and erased. When data needs to be written, the appropriate address is selected, and an electrical charge is applied to the memory cell, altering its state. Reading data involves selecting the desired address and retrieving the stored information from the memory cells.
